The 14-bit LTC1407A and 12-bit LTC1407 3-Msample/s analog-to-digital converters (ADCs) have two simultaneous inputs. The two conversion results are delivered sequentially to DSP serial ports through a three-wire serial peripheral interface. The LTC1407A achieves 73.5-dB SINAD and guarantees 14-bit no missing codes. Powered from a single 3-V supply, the converters typically dissipate just 12 mW. Both versions are available in a 10-pin MSOP that's less than half the size of an SO-8. Prices start at $7 each for the LTC1407A and $4 each for the LTC1407 in quantities of 1000.
